Central America offers a rare mix of radiant beaches and living rainforests, inviting travelers to craft itineraries that weave coastlines and canopies into one cohesive journey. To begin, identify two or three anchor locations renowned for their unique landscapes—Caribbean shorelines, Pacific waves, and cloud forests—and then map a logical progression that minimizes backtracking. Consider the pace you desire: a relaxed beach stay with a few day trips, or an active sweep of national parks, volcano viewpoints, and snorkeling coves. Build in seasonal awareness, noting rain patterns and peak surf hours, so your timing aligns with wildlife sightings, clearer trails, and calmer seas.
After you choose your anchors, plan transportation that reduces wasted time and maximizes experience. Central American routes often rely on buses, shuttles, or short domestic flights; each option affects luggage handling, safety, and travel fatigue. Decide how many travel days you’re comfortable with between major stops, reserving buffer time for weather delays or spontaneous side trips. Research entry requirements, visas, and necessary permits for protected areas. Create a flexible skeleton itinerary where beach days and rainforest explorations occupy alternating blocks, ensuring you don’t miss iconic wildlife experiences, vibrant markets, or a chance to savor local cuisines in each region you visit.

Weather variability matters when planning mixed environments. The Caribbean side tends to be wetter and more humid, whereas the Pacific coast enjoys drier, hotter days with intense sunlight. Rainforests can be surprisingly cool at higher elevations, so pack layers and waterproof gear. For snorkeling, aim for mornings when seas are calmer, and visibility is typically best, but be prepared for occasional afternoon showers that can replenish underwater ecosystems. Keep a flexible schedule to accommodate wildlife sightings, such as jaguarundi tracks, howler monkey roars, or sea turtle nesting along certain beaches. If you hire a guide, choose one who emphasizes conservation and provides transparent information about local ecosystems and ethical practices.

A classic beach-and-rainforest pairing could begin on the Caribbean coast of Belize, then move inland to a national park or reserve in Guatemala or northern Honduras. Belize’s barrier reef and white-sand coves offer snorkeling opportunities that pair nicely with forested inland trails. In Guatemala, you can visit cloud forests near highland towns, where birdlife like quetzals and toucans brighten day trips. Honduras adds rainforest adventures near lush montaña valleys and coastal mangrove ecosystems. Each leg introduces distinct cultural flavors, from Creole-influenced seafood to Mayan heritage markets. This progression ensures you experience both maritime serenity and the restorative calm of dense, biodiverse habitats.

Timing is everything when combining beach days with rainforest expeditions. Dry seasons generally offer clearer skies, better visibility in marine activities, and drier trails in forested areas, but peak crowds can influence pricing and availability. Wet seasons bring lush growth and dramatic landscapes, yet trails may be slick, and seas occasionally rougher for swimming. Monitor local festival calendars as well; traditional dances, market days, and harvest celebrations enrich your journey with color and music. Use slack periods to rearrange days if a forecast predicts storms. Balancing spontaneity with advance reservations ensures you don’t miss essential experiences while enjoying the best possible weather for each activity.

Finally, tailor your gear and mindset to maximize enjoyment and minimize risk. Pack versatile clothing, quick-dry fabrics, insect protection, and a compact first-aid kit. Bring a waterproof bag for electronics near the shore or in the rainforest drizzle. Hydration is essential, so carry reusable bottles and seek safe, clean drinking water. Prepare for varying climates by layering and adjusting plans to current conditions. Learn basic phrases in local languages, and show respect for communities you visit.
